Output 621cebd6d2af349bc489b5931b4b76d4d78361580d3b9db76039ddcdff03d7ba:1

value
3286210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c238bd1cfbc7faf9e70e95ebbff597291fabc893 OP_EQUAL
address
3KPxz2xEXbRAyKSte4ZF2Gry3qhkcrM1bY
transaction
621cebd6d2af349bc489b5931b4b76d4d78361580d3b9db76039ddcdff03d7ba
confirmations
248225
spent
true